ExifTool for Linux is a platform-independent command-line application for reading, writing, and editing Meta information that is contained by image, audio, and video files. It extracts thumbnail images, preview images, and large JPEG images from RAW files, copies meta information between files, reads or writes structured XMP information, deletes meta information individually, in groups, or altogether, and sets the file modification date from EXIF information.
